Transaction 7c9c142b8290eff61dc079302a06ac28d8a52d124726134f41ae20a9ec6413d2
1 Input
2 Outputs
- 7c9c142b8290eff61dc079302a06ac28d8a52d124726134f41ae20a9ec6413d2:0
- 7c9c142b8290eff61dc079302a06ac28d8a52d124726134f41ae20a9ec6413d2:1
value 300474
address 18zczJU59YX39TN8aMoRVVFXZhUmCR1AcE
value 18766000
address 1163t4HiufnDYSUvTLQa8XgarHEsDnu3up